Born out of the early 1980’s Austin noise punk scene, Scratch Acid deliberately eschewed the loud, fast rules of hardcore as everything they didn’t want to be and embraced a weirder, artier sound. The band’s eventual permanent line-up consisted of David Yow on vocals, Brett Bradford on guitar, David Wm. Sims on bass, and Rey Washam on drums. During their brief existence from 1982 to 1987, the band released 3 records, including a full-length album (Just Keep Eating) and two EPs (S/T EP, Berserker).
Scratch Acid were one of the original “noise” bands. They existed from 1982 through 1987. During that time, they released 3 records (all of which are on this CD). Since that time, they have had many imitators. Many of bands have cited Scratch Acid as one of their influences. Rey Washam who play drums in Scratch Acid, went on to be in Rapeman, Daddy Longhead, and Tad. David Sims, who played bass in Scratch Acid, we on to be in Rapeman and The Jesus Lizard. David Yow, who sang in Scratch Acid, went on to be in The Jesus Lizard.
